服务器远程管理软件是现代IT运维中不可或缺的工具,它允许管理员通过网络远程访问、配置、监控和维护服务器,无需亲临现场即可完成复杂操作,大幅提升了工作效率并降低了运维成本,这类软件通常支持多种操作系统,提供图形化界面和命令行操作,并具备安全加密、会话记录、批量管理等核心功能,适用于数据中心、云环境及混合IT架构的日常管理需求。

在选择服务器远程管理软件时,需综合考虑功能完整性、安全性、兼容性及易用性,主流工具中,Windows系统自带远程桌面协议(RDP)功能,适合图形化操作;Secure Shell(SSH)协议则是Linux/Unix系统的首选,通过命令行实现高效管理;商业软件如TeamViewer、Splashtop Business Access提供了跨平台支持和更多协作功能;而专业级工具如DameWare Mini Remote Control、SolarWinds Dameware则侧重于企业级批量管理和深度监控,针对虚拟化环境,VMware vSphere Client和Microsoft HyperV Manager也提供了针对虚拟机的专用远程管理功能。
服务器远程管理软件的核心功能通常包括以下方面:首先是远程控制,支持实时桌面操作、文件传输和进程管理,管理员可如同本地操作般管理服务器;其次是多协议支持,兼容RDP、SSH、VNC等协议,满足不同系统环境需求;第三是安全机制,采用AES加密、双因素认证、IP白名单等技术,防止未授权访问;第四是会话管理,支持多用户同时在线、会话录制与回放,便于审计和问题追溯;第五是批量操作,可同时管理多台服务器,实现统一配置、软件部署或系统更新;最后是监控告警,实时监测CPU、内存、磁盘等资源使用情况,并在异常时触发通知,帮助管理员及时响应故障。
不同场景下对软件的选择有所侧重,对于个人开发者或小型团队,轻量级工具如PuTTY(SSH客户端)、TightVNC(免费VNC工具)即可满足基本需求;中型企业可能需要更强大的功能,如AnyDesk的低延迟远程控制或Chrome Remote Browser的跨平台访问能力;大型企业或数据中心则倾向于选择专业级解决方案,如Microsoft System Center Configuration Manager的集中管理平台,或Zabbix结合自定义脚本的监控方案,云服务器管理通常依赖云平台自带工具,如AWS Systems Manager、阿里云ECS远程连接,确保与云服务深度集成。

使用服务器远程管理软件时,需注意以下最佳实践:定期更新软件版本,修补安全漏洞;启用强密码和双因素认证,避免使用默认凭据;第三,限制管理IP范围,通过防火墙或VPN访问服务器;第四,定期备份配置文件和会话记录,防止数据丢失;第五,遵循最小权限原则,为不同管理员分配对应权限级别;监控异常登录行为,及时发现潜在威胁。
相关问答FAQs:
-
问:服务器远程管理软件与VPN有什么区别?
答:VPN(虚拟专用网络)主要建立安全的加密通道,确保数据传输安全,但本身不提供服务器管理功能;而远程管理软件(如TeamViewer、SSH)专注于远程操作服务器,可能依赖VPN或直接通过公网连接,两者可结合使用,例如先通过VPN建立安全连接,再使用远程管理软件操作服务器,提升安全性。
-
问:如何确保远程管理软件的安全性?
答:可通过以下措施增强安全性:启用SSL/TLS加密传输;使用密钥认证替代密码登录;限制登录IP,仅允许特定网络访问;定期修改默认端口;启用会话超时自动断开功能;部署日志审计系统,记录所有操作行为;及时更新软件补丁,修复已知漏洞。
原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/294133.html